Default unrealized/realized valuta symbol wrong currency

in the strategies tab does not follow the valuta for the instrument traded.

erroneously the valuta symbol for the current culture currency symbol is displayed.

Instead it sould just read the currency of the Instrument.

If you want to do things properly then you could download together with all the NinjaTrader settings also the exchange rate for the tradeable currencies.

Then in realized/unrealized you display the currency that the user has choosen in Windows-Control Panel -> Region and Language Settings- Currency.

To convert the Instruments currency to the PC local Currency you use the daily exchange rates .

This would be already much better than the current situation where there is a happy mix of instrument currency and local currency and you never know to which the value refers.

You could enhance this also very well in the future by adding the time series of the exchange rates. Then also backtesting and marketreplay mixed currencies would yield the correct PNL.
